
Seeds of Wisdom by Val Bourne
The professionals share their many years of experience at the head of some of Britain's leading gardens such as Penhurst Place, Tatton Park, Gresgarth Hall (Arabella Lennox-Boyd's garden). Crathes Castle, Barton Manor, Highgrove, Great Dixter, Wisley etc. There are tips on every subject under the sun from growing kniphofias to making simple cold frames, from combating legginess in pelargoniums to reviving tired evergreen shrubs. Organised into a variety of subjects, this will be a fascinating and enlightening read full of the wisdom and knowledge of years of experience and hard work.
Val Bourne is a freelance writer and regular contributor to the Telegraph's gardening supplement. She has her own entirely organic garden in Hook Norton, Oxfordshire where she has a staggering collection of snowdrops. She has been gathering these seeds of wisdom for over a year.
